Understanding Hashrate in Cryptocurrency

Hashrate is a fundamental concept in the world of blockchain and digital currencies. It refers to the computational power used by mining hardware and software to process transactions on a blockchain network. Measured in hashes per second (H/s), hashrate determines how quickly a mining device can solve complex cryptographic puzzles required to validate new blocks.

What Is Hashrate Mining?

Hashrate mining refers to the process of using computing power to validate transactions and secure a proof-of-work blockchain. There are two primary approaches:

Why Mine Instead of Trade?

While crypto trading focuses on short-term price movements, hashrate mining offers distinct advantages:

1. Lower Effective Cost Basis

Mining allows users to acquire cryptocurrency at a discount compared to spot market prices. For instance, long-term rental contracts may effectively reduce the cost per BTC by up to 10–15%, depending on market conditions.

Frequently Asked Questions (FAQ)

Q: Is cloud hashrate mining profitable in 2025?
A: Yes, especially when leveraging low-cost providers and compounding strategies. Profitability depends on BTC price trends, network difficulty, and contract terms.

Q: Can I lose money with hashrate mining?
A: Like any investment, risks exist. If cryptocurrency prices drop sharply or network difficulty rises faster than expected, returns may be reduced. Always assess risk vs. reward.

Q: How are mining rewards distributed?
A: Most platforms distribute earnings daily in the mined cryptocurrency (e.g., BTC). Payouts are typically sent automatically to your wallet.

Q: What happens after my contract ends?
A: At the end of the term, revenue generation stops unless you renew or purchase a new plan. No physical equipment is returned in cloud mining.

Q: Is hashrate mining legal?
A: In most countries, yes—provided you comply with local tax and financial regulations. Always verify rules in your jurisdiction.

Q: Can I mine multiple coins with one contract?
A: Typically not. Each hashrate package is optimized for one specific algorithm and coin type.
